Improvement of the ionic conductivity on new substituted borohydride argyrodites
2019
Abstract The development of electrochemically stable Li-ion solid electrolytes with high conductivity is crucial for a successful performance of all-solid-state batteries. Li-containing argyrodite sulfides with the formula Li 6 PS 5 Z ( Z = Cl, Br, I) are considered as promising solid electrolytes due to their high conductivity in the order of 10 −4 to 10 −3 S cm −1 and their wide stable electrochemical potential (up to 5 V vs Li/Li + ). In this work, argyrodites were mixed with LiBH 4 at different ratios to promote the partial substitution of halide Z − ions by [BH 4 ] - units. The powder characteristics and the ionic conductivity were systematically studied as function of mechanical and thermal steps applied during the synthesis of the prepared samples. The compositions Li 6 PS 5 Cl 0.83 (BH 4 ) 0.17 and Li 6 PS 5 I 0.83 (BH 4 ) 0.17 revealed a significant enhancement on the conductivity (4.0·10 −4 and 7.6·10 −4 S cm −1 , respectively) comparing to the pristine argyrodites. In addition, the wide electrochemical stability window from 0 to 5 V makes these compounds attractive for their future integration in high-power all-solid-state batteries.
